Artistic Statement-
This project allowed me the opportunity to explore several new paths of technology. I have been using computers and cameras for years, even creating power points and online photo albums. However, this is the first time I have created a “Blog” and have tried to upload a slideshow to it; these are the parts which have presented the greatest difficulty for me. I initially believed I had an understanding and grasp of Google Blogger, however, as the project developed I started coming across various difficulties in publishing my presentation. I have worked with “Flickr” previously and thoroughly enjoyed uploading the photos and editing them; changing the colors, textures, settings, etcetera. Nevertheless, I struggled with combining my flickr slideshow with my blog, unsure if they actually uploaded together, and if my slideshow would continue to be visible to viewers. Flickr allowed me to edit my photos and showcase different elements of each one, helping viewers see my main focuses and intentions. I enjoyed being able to highlight aspects of photos, showing viewers what I saw and helping them see the main points.
This project also allowed me to experience a community in which I have not had any previous encounters. I was allowed to not only see the community but also to interact with various community members, meeting adults and kids who were both from and not from the area. While the individuals who did not live within the community were not able to explain certain everyday aspects for me, they, nonetheless, were able to help me see what working within the community was like. Several of the young individuals who I spoke with were able to give me a few insights into living within the community, what was going on, what it was like, and how they felt about it. While certain individuals were unable to explain certain elements of the community, they did focus on the expansions and progress occurring within; including the new construction and development of the park statue.
I enjoyed completing this project; however, with time I would like a better understanding of Google blogger and how its mechanics work. Even after the project is complete, I hope to continue working with blogger and manipulating new projects with it, experimenting to see what I can accomplish. I enjoyed being able to focus on the photographical element; sadly, when the photos were edited and expanded to fit into power point, some of their definition was lost, making the photos look blurry and pixilated. This is an element I will take into consideration when working on the next part, hopefully being able to use Google blogger with greater ease.
